This invention relates to a surgical intramedullary nail, for stabilization of condylar and supracondylar fractures of the femur. It incorporates a Cruciate arrangement of two obliquely crossing locking bolts such that each condyle of the femur is gripped by an individual bolt. By this means both femoral condyles are stabilized with respect to the shaft of the femur. The bolts are oriented so that each passes through the main extra-articular mass of each condyle. Further predrilled holes are provided for insertion of proximal locking bolts to stabilize the nail with respect to the shaft of the femur. The nail is intended for retrograde insertion from distal to proximal into the intramedullary canal of the femur. Insertion of the locking bolts may be facilitated by the use of a temporary jig which is attached securely to the distal end of the nail. Nails of similar design can be used for stabilization of equivalent fractures of the humerus.
